Longhorns In Good Shape With Aldridge

Seagoville, Texas native LaMarcus Aldridge is one of the more decorated prospects participating in this weekend’s 9th Annual Kingwood Classic in Houston, Texas.
The 6-foot-10, 220-pound center is long and athletic and one of several stars on the Team Texas Elite AAU squad.

Aldridge currently lists Texas, Oklahoma, Florida and North Carolina as his top four favorites.
The Tar Heels have long been a major player for Aldridge’s signature but the Longhorns now appear to be the team to beat.
“The coaching change at Carolina doesn’t really affect my decision. Right now, my overall favorite is Texas,” he said. “I’m going to take my time. It is an important decision and I don’t plan to rush it.”
Aldridge indicated that he was keeping a close eye on the NBA.
“I don’t plan to commit early. There’s a chance I can improve my game and project to the NBA draft,” he said. “My top goal is to play in the NBA. I don’t mind going to college but if I can make the jump, I probably would.”
